Cap'n Refsmmat Posted May 8, 2010 Share Posted May 8, 2010 I think you're looking for this: Cappuccio FP, D’Elia L, Strazzullo P & Miller MA. Sleep duration and all-cause mortality: a systematic review and meta-analysis of prospective studies.
